Transaction 34b91e71cfd962548d72d23c54bb4e42e061dc554e12bf798ba02b12aece9390

1 Input
1 Outputs
  • 34b91e71cfd962548d72d23c54bb4e42e061dc554e12bf798ba02b12aece9390:0
  • value  730621
    address  14wpTLHNqUpeJaCzwjZk64hyk1wDgsqAEb